From a76d14650b8221e3a86ea3165e589c199cba2335 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Jos=C3=A9=20Pedro?= Date: Sun, 23 Feb 2020 23:46:01 +0000 Subject: [PATCH] Fixed obsolete API usages. --- src/Avalonia.Controls/ContextMenu.cs | 3 +-- src/Avalonia.Input/NavigationDirection.cs | 4 ++-- src/Avalonia.Themes.Default/ComboBox.xaml | 1 - src/Avalonia.Themes.Default/MenuItem.xaml | 6 ++---- 4 files changed, 5 insertions(+), 9 deletions(-) diff --git a/src/Avalonia.Controls/ContextMenu.cs b/src/Avalonia.Controls/ContextMenu.cs index 5dfa5863f5..fc56e26add 100644 --- a/src/Avalonia.Controls/ContextMenu.cs +++ b/src/Avalonia.Controls/ContextMenu.cs @@ -104,8 +104,7 @@ namespace Avalonia.Controls { PlacementMode = PlacementMode.Pointer, PlacementTarget = control, - StaysOpen = false, - ObeyScreenEdges = true + StaysOpen = false }; _popup.Opened += PopupOpened; diff --git a/src/Avalonia.Input/NavigationDirection.cs b/src/Avalonia.Input/NavigationDirection.cs index 406890b767..0e7e991260 100644 --- a/src/Avalonia.Input/NavigationDirection.cs +++ b/src/Avalonia.Input/NavigationDirection.cs @@ -100,12 +100,12 @@ namespace Avalonia.Input /// public static NavigationDirection? ToNavigationDirection( this Key key, - InputModifiers modifiers = InputModifiers.None) + KeyModifiers modifiers = KeyModifiers.None) { switch (key) { case Key.Tab: - return (modifiers & InputModifiers.Shift) != 0 ? + return (modifiers & KeyModifiers.Shift) != 0 ? NavigationDirection.Next : NavigationDirection.Previous; case Key.Up: return NavigationDirection.Up; diff --git a/src/Avalonia.Themes.Default/ComboBox.xaml b/src/Avalonia.Themes.Default/ComboBox.xaml index 2afed09b0c..95bd9550a5 100644 --- a/src/Avalonia.Themes.Default/ComboBox.xaml +++ b/src/Avalonia.Themes.Default/ComboBox.xaml @@ -37,7 +37,6 @@ MinWidth="{Binding Bounds.Width, RelativeSource={RelativeSource TemplatedParent}}" MaxHeight="{TemplateBinding MaxDropDownHeight}" PlacementTarget="{TemplateBinding}" - ObeyScreenEdges="True" StaysOpen="False"> diff --git a/src/Avalonia.Themes.Default/MenuItem.xaml b/src/Avalonia.Themes.Default/MenuItem.xaml index 93989d3782..769ab893bf 100644 --- a/src/Avalonia.Themes.Default/MenuItem.xaml +++ b/src/Avalonia.Themes.Default/MenuItem.xaml @@ -45,8 +45,7 @@ + IsOpen="{TemplateBinding IsSubMenuOpen, Mode=TwoWay}"> @@ -95,8 +94,7 @@ + StaysOpen="True">